Morphological and Molecular Identification of New Record of Macro-fungi (Agaricales) in Mosul, Iraq

ABSTRACT

Schizophyllum mushroom is considered a significant and crucial fungi that have great medical benefits. This mushroom is among the most significant species of fungus that cause wood to rot. In this study, it was feasible to obtain fruiting bodies for the Schizophyllum fungus on a trunk of a broken/cut Angodnia tree in Mosul City during March 2023. Through morphological and molecular identification and by the molecular methods of (PCR) technique, this mushroom was identified. The identification was based on the mushroom’s Internal Transcript Spacer (ITS). Using these examination techniques, it was proved that the obtained fruiting bodies belong to the S. Radiatum genus, which is regarded as the first recording in Iraq.
